Summary:
Indian telecom operators are ramping up investments in AI-geared up facts facilities, making plans to spend almost ₹1 lakh crore over the next few years to help the explosive boom of synthetic intelligence, cloud computing, 5G/6G networks, and facts-in depth digital offerings. 

Indian telecom agencies are creating a decisive push into AI-prepared information facilities, signaling a first-rate shift inside the USA virtual infrastructure method. Leading operators inclusive of Reliance Jio, Bharti Airtel, and Vodafone Idea, together with telecom-sponsored infrastructure fingers, are collectively planning investments of around ₹1 lakh crore to build subsequent-generation facts facilities optimized for synthetic intelligence workloads.  

This investment wave comes as India witnesses fast boom in facts intake pushed by using 5G adoption, cloud offerings, Internet of Things (IoT), and business enterprise digitization. AI packages—starting from generative AI and real-time analytics to automation and clever networks—require excessive-overall performance computing, low-latency connectivity, and scalable garage. Telcos agree with their national fiber networks, facet infrastructure, and spectrum assets position them uniquely to assist this demand.  

AI-ready information centers fluctuate from conventional facilities by incorporating high-density racks, advanced cooling systems which include liquid cooling, and power-green electricity control to address images processing units (GPUs) and AI accelerators. Indian telcos are also focusing on aspect data centers located towards users, to be able to be vital for packages like independent systems, smart cities, immersive media, and business AI.
